On November 25th, 2014, at approximately 8am, this seven pointer came upon me at about 60 yards. I raised my .35 Remington Marlin 336 XLR and placed the crosshairs behind it's shoulder. When the hammer dropped, the buck was spun around, got up and dropped 50 yards later. It was an angled shot. Bullet entered almost middle behind the shoulder and exited underneath the opposite shoulder. Everything inside the deer was displaced, no meat ruined, huge blood trail. This is is second harvest this year with this combination. This ammunition and rifle are truly a match that puts deer in Heaven.
